Blind Spot Monitor Malfunction in Toyota RAV4
The Toyota RAV4's Blind Spot Monitor (BSM) is a crucial safety feature that helps drivers detect vehicles in their blind spots. However, like any electronic system, it can occasionally malfunction. Here's what you need to know about BSM issues in your Toyota RAV4 and how to address them.
Common Causes of BSM Malfunction
Several factors can lead to a BSM malfunction in your Toyota RAV4:
- Sensor obstruction: Dirt, snow, ice, or debris covering the sensors can interfere with their function.
- Sensor misalignment: A strong impact to the sensor or surrounding area can knock it out of alignment.
- Electrical issues: Problems with wiring or fuses can disrupt the BSM system.
- Calibration errors: These often occur after replacing parts like side mirrors or bumpers.
- Software glitches: Occasionally, the system may need a reset due to software issues.
Troubleshooting BSM Issues
If you encounter a BSM malfunction, try these steps:
1. Check for Obstructions
- Inspect the rear bumper where the BSM sensors are located.
- Clean any dirt, snow, or debris that might be blocking the sensors.
2. Perform a Soft Reset
- Turn off your Toyota RAV4.
- Wait for a few minutes.
- Restart the vehicle to see if the BSM warning light turns off.
3. Attempt a Hard Reset
- Disconnect the car's battery for a few minutes.
- Reconnect the battery.
- This may reset the system but will also reset other electronic settings.
4. Check for Recent Impacts
If your vehicle has recently been in a minor collision, even a small bump to the rear bumper can affect the BSM sensors.
When to Seek Professional Help
If the above steps don't resolve the issue, it's time to consult a professional:
- Visit a Toyota dealership: They have specialized tools to diagnose and calibrate the BSM system.
- Consult a certified mechanic: An experienced technician can identify and fix more complex issues.
Preventing Future BSM Issues
To maintain your RAV4's BSM system:
- Regular maintenance: Keep up with scheduled vehicle maintenance.
- Protect the sensors: Be cautious when parking or maneuvering in tight spaces to avoid bumper damage.
- Stay informed: Keep an eye out for any recalls or known issues with your RAV4 model year.
Remember, while the BSM system enhances safety, it's not a substitute for careful driving and visual checks. Always double-check your surroundings when changing lanes or maneuvering in traffic.
FAQs About Blind Spot Monitor Malfunction
- Can I drive with a malfunctioning BSM?
Yes, but with caution. The BSM is a supplementary safety feature. Always use your mirrors and check blind spots manually. - How much does it cost to repair a BSM system?
Costs vary depending on the issue, ranging from simple sensor cleaning to more expensive component replacements. - Is BSM malfunction covered under warranty?
It may be covered if your vehicle is still under warranty. Check with your Toyota dealer for specific coverage details.
